As happens in the mind of a writer, random thoughts breed more random thoughts.
I scribbled this down a while back, but I know I'll never get around to expanding it into a story, so I'm leaving it here in the hopes that it will inspire someone.  Since it's me, I was thinking a gorgeously hot and complicated, sometimes funny, sometimes angsty, John/Ronon, or even a John/Cam fic, about searching for and recognizing the real you and your real partner.  But whichever pairing gets chosen, it'll make it's creator happy. :)

What if the stargate actually scans you and reproduces you at the other end?
Would there be clones of you everywhere?
What happens to the original you?
From the moment you experience your first gate travel, are you ever you?
How could you tell which you is the real you?

It is utterly amazing to think this is the 7th year for Squee Weekend… let me repeat that, the SEVENTH YEAR of meeting amazing Stargate Atlantis fans (who have become dear friends, nay family), seven years of episode re-watching and thought-provoking discussion (some of which are definitely saucy and not much appreciated by random folk around the outside fire pit); seven years of fun and lasting friendships and feeling as if you've truly come home!

SQUEE7


you'll find all the details under the cut... )

As the SGA fandom activity has waned over the years, it's nice to know that there are still folk out there who love the show and want to get together and talk about it. Not that we don't go off on tangents into other things: writing, reading, crafts, coffee, food, Rodney McKay's ass and why it should be worshipped… well, you get the idea. One thing's certain - we have loads of fun and we hope you'll consider joining us this year!
